Optica is a scientific journal published by Optica, covering the entire spectrum of theoretical and applied optics and photonics. Established in July 2014, it is a monthly, peer-reviewed, open-access publication. The journal has an impact factor of 8.5 as of 2024. In the medical field, “neuromyelitis optica” (NMO) refers to a rare autoimmune disorder affecting the central nervous system, leading to inflammation of the optic nerves and spinal cord. AstraZeneca’s investigational drug, MEDI-551, has received Orphan Drug Designation from the FDA for the treatment of NMO.
